A115865 Legendre_P(n,2)*6^n. +0
1
1, 12, 198, 3672, 71766, 1444392, 29623644, 615614256, 12918175974, 273112332552, 5808412280628, 124127223181776, 2663248527920124, 57334738304731536, 1237861064261885688, 26791929483836768352 (list; graph; listen)
OFFSET

0,2

COMMENT

Central coefficients of (1+12x+27x^2)^n. In general, Jacobi_P(n,0,0,sqrt(m))(k*sqrt(m))^n=Legendre_P(n,sqrt(m))(k*sqrt(m))^n has g.f. 1/sqrt(1-2*k*m*x+k^2*x^2), e.g.f. exp(k*m*x)Bessel_I(0,k*sqrt(m(m-1))*x) and gives the central coefficients of (1+k*m*x+k^2*(m(m-1)/4)*x^2)^n.

FORMULA

G.f.: 1/sqrt(1-24x+36x^2); E.g.f.: exp(12x)Bessel_I(0,3*sqrt(12)x); a(n)=Jacobi_P(n,0,0,sqrt(4))*(3*sqrt(4))^n; a(n)=3^n*A069835(n).
